How to Convert an ACT File Into WAV Format

The file format ".act" is a compressed audio format that is used in Chinese MP3/MP4 players and voice recording devices. In order to listen to the format one must use Sound Convert 2.0, an application designed for Microsoft Windows. The program does not require an installation and will convert ACT, RCD, and REC files to the WAV format.
